About Dan Corliss

Dan Corliss is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Surfaces, Coatings and Films, Spectroscopy and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, having authored 12 papers that have together received 52 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advancements in Photolithography Techniques (10 papers), Integrated Circuits and Semiconductor Failure Analysis (8 papers), Advanced Surface Polishing Techniques (5 papers), Electron and X-Ray Spectroscopy Techniques (3 papers), Advancements in Semiconductor Devices and Circuit Design (2 papers),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(1 paper), Copper Interconnects and Reliability (1 paper) and Optical Coatings and Gratings (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Surfaces, Coatings and Films (10 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(45 citations), Hardware and Architecture (4 citations), Biomedical Engineering (24 citations) and Media Technology (4 citations). Dan Corliss has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Timothy A. Brunner, Christopher P. Ausschnitt, Chris Robinson, Nelson Felix, N. Lustig, A. Chou, Subramanian S. Iyer, S. Sankaran, Darı́o Gil and Karen Nummy. Their work appears in journals such as IBM Journal of Research and Development, Journal of Vacuum Science & Technology B Microelectronics and Nanometer Structures Processing Measurement and Phenomena and Proceedings of SPIE, the International Society for Optical Engineering/Proceedings of SPIE.
